Integration requires:<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
<br />
Easy and direct walking and cycling access routes including consideration of covered<br />
footways where appropriate, and road- crossing facilities either at-grade or above/ below<br />
ground<br />
Network of feeder bus services to provide linkages to stations<br />
Good, well designed interchange facilities between modes to reduce the „barrier‟ of<br />
changing modes<br />
Facilities include systems to provide real time passenger information on the availability of<br />
LPT services<br />
Local information (maps) to show local facilities, and access routes<br />
Stations and their accesses equipped with proper lighting and close circuit security systems<br />
Stations include cycle and motorcycle parking facilities<br />
Integrated ticket systems introduced to allow users to use one ticket/ smart-card which<br />
can be used on all modes without having to buy another ticket at an interchange location<br />
Encourage longer term land use and transit oriented developments to allow housing and<br />
commercial developments close to the stations, which will encourage use of LPT<br />
